Watch A Real-Life Rocketeer Fly Around Mt. Fuji At 185 Mph On A Homemade Jetpack

Still waiting for this world of the future of ours to give you your jetpack? Well, a Jetsons-like future may never happen, because everyone zipping around in jetpacks would be chaos, but if you know a thing or two about engineering, functional jetpacks are possible right damn now.

Take, for example, Yves “Jetman” Rossy, a Swiss pilot who created his own jetpack-like device, which he used to fly around Mt. Fuji at 185 mph. Video proof below…
